Try Yomu AI for FreePro Tips for Choosing Your Topic
- Always align your topic with a specific nursing framework (e.g., Henderson, Neuman) to add theoretical depth.
- Narrow your focus by population, setting, and specific intervention to avoid over-generalization.
- Use the PICO (Patient, Intervention, Comparison, Outcome) format to structure your analytical thesis statement.
- Check the 'Implications for Practice' section of recent journal articles to find current gaps in nursing research.
- Ensure your sources are primarily from peer-reviewed nursing journals rather than general medical publications.
